National Center for Urban Solutions Success Story

YOUNGSTOWN, Ohio– Bernard Jones, after being incarcerated for more than 26 years, became a success story for the the National Center for Urban Solutions.

NCUS set him up to receive training, including Occupational Safety and Health Administration and mechanical safety certifications, through Eastern Gateway Community College and to attend the 80-hour boot camp through the WorkAdvance program.

“It’s not just about the education. It’s just not about the training aspect,” Jones says of the NCUS program. “It’s the follow-up that reminds you of all the things that you learned and the importance of it.”
